I think the show's powers that be are trying to make it look all white trash. That wasn't how I read the books at all btw. I saw Sookie as having a rare dignity to her. She knew herself pretty well. She had made do with everything life had thrown at her. Then one night something new walked in. She thought it was refreshing and cool. LMAO.
I thought the first episode was okay. Some of the casting didn't make me happy. I was quite shocked too at how flimsy and small the silver chains were.
I liked the second episode better. For one thing, they got rid of the needle dick fangs. Those really bothered me.
For now, I'll keep watching the show. The storyline is fairly faithful to the books despite the red neck looks of the sets and characters.

my views are skewed because I don't watch this (or any) show on cable, I bought the first season on DVD. Watching the whole first season together rather than waiting for weeks between episodes can either kill a show or make it seem much, much better.
TrueBlood was one of the latter, I think.
As to its appeal, its exactly like the books, to me. All white trash may be a little harsh, since the characters are not all white and the show hasn't moved past the tiny rural town of Bon Temps but everything seems pretty much as I remember rural La. from the brief times I've lived there.
I like the sex, its almost exactly like the books, and the story line. I think the casting is brilliant. Pretty much every one on the show rings true, except some of the Vampires but those ones don't last long. Whats not to like?
